Goo, Vista can't span. For exampe, on my home office machine, running non-SLI with two cards, my primary card drives two monitors, so the Dream plays on monitor 1 and then appears to be quick-scaled (jaggies are visible) to play as a clone on monitor 2. Monitor 3 is on a second display adapter and never ever shows dreams. All the browsers are getting new javascript engines in their newest releases, so they're all getting faster--which is great for all of us. However, tt doesn't really matter on 99% of websites which of them is going to be fractionally faster than any other. Features, security, and compatibility with existing page rendering is what end users actually notice and care about, imho.

In clarification of my notes above, I just did some more tests with Vista 64 and it appears as though the problem starts right upon Apply Changes with Live Folders that contain nothing but other folders. In other words, if there are only folders with subfolders (and not files and/or files and folders) the Live Folder icon doesn't update to the new change. One interesting thing I've seen with IP on Vista 64 SP1 is that shortly after I apply the new icons, the Live Folders begin to revert to the defaults, one by one. It's as if the new Live Folders aren't "sticking". I can manually re-apply the iconpackage by running IP and the Live Folders change from the defaults to the new ones. Exactly, it just means MS tweaked Superfetch a bit. The purpose of which is to use as much memory as possible to speed up the things you are using often. After all, RAM unused is RAM wasted, since you're paying the power to keep it alive whether it's being used or not... Use all my RAM, please!
